## Add dark mode to the Quillboard admin dashboard

Finally! This wires up a theme toggle, persists the choice, and swaps the chart palettes so the graphs don't blind anyone at night. Most of it is CSS variables, but a few contrast thresholds and transition timings live in code because the charting lib needs them at render time. Future maintainers: if the dark charts look muddy, start with these rather than the stylesheet. The tunable values are below.

constants for tajof-yahig:
TIERS = {
    "rusius": 407,
    "sorox": 645,
    "raleth": 461,
}

Scope: external plugin authors locked out of the FareSplit ticket-pricing experiment console.

1. Confirm the author's plugin slug is registered in the Ledgerloom manifest.
2. Do not reset their API token — that invalidates any in-flight pricing variants.
3. Open the recovery flow from the console login screen. It asks for the plugin slug, then the sandbox region.
4. If the account is in cooldown, wait it out; forcing it corrupts the variant ledger.
5. When prompted for credentials, supply the recovery passphrase below.

vault phrase of kajef-tafog = wenox-briix

Ticket #: open. Site: Fennick House, Level 2 media wing. Requestor: L&D team. Contractors from Osprey Visuals booked to fit acoustic panels and lighting rig in Studio B ahead of the training-video shoot. Access window: Tuesday–Thursday, 08:00–17:00. Loading via rear dock only; no equipment through the atrium. Studio door is on the secured corridor past the edit suites. Contractors must sign in at the service desk each morning and wear hi-vis in the dock area. Use the door code below for the corridor entrance.

staff pass of kajop-kawef = bdg-I-25

Night-shift staff: Floor 4 of the Tellhaven Building opens this week. After 21:00, access is via the rear stairwell only; the lifts are locked out overnight during the settling period. Complete a walk-through of the new floor once per shift and log it. The stairwell keypad accepts the code below.

badge for yahop-fawep: bdg-XBKXI-68071